Título:
High surface area facetted platinum catalysts for PEM, fuel cells
Autor/es:
G. ANDREASEN; D. BARSELINI,; A, VISINTIN; W. E. TRIACA

Resumen:
Recent advances in the development of selective electrode catalysts for energy conversion systems are presented. The design and preparation of high surface area carbon-supported facetted Pt catalysts for PEM fuel cells are described. The surface structure and morphology of the Pt catalysts were studied by using XRD, SEM and STM techniques. The characterisation studies of the dispersed catalysts revealed the presence of highly facetted Pt crystallites having a predominant (111) preferential crystal orientation. The catalytic activity of (111)-type facetted Pt crystallites for the oxygen electroreduction reaction in acid media is significantly higher than those for different types of highly dispersed Pt catalysts. An improvement of the hydrogen/oxygen PEM fuel cell performance in the activation controlled region was also observed with highly facetted Pt catalysts.
